i have the kumho ecsta supra 712's and i'm pretty happy with them.. i've pushed them pretty hard a couple times since i've gotten them to see the grip, and found them surprisingly good. But that is not to say at all that they are the best out there, because god knows there are alot of better tires out there.. but for the cost and treadwear rating.. its pretty damn decent in my opinion. If you don't have to worry about cold weather climate and don't mind changin out ur tires a little sooner... ALOT of the members love the falken azenis.

I bought my tires from america's tire/discount tire cuz they price matched tirerack's online price and did NOT add the shippin cost, but i did have to pay for their usual lifetime balancing n mounting costs. But the ecsta's i got were way cheaper than 93. what size are you getting?
